Prime Location for Gig-Goers
Positioned at 80 Houndsditch, Pan Pacific London sits a stone’s throw from Liverpool Street Station, connecting you effortlessly to major venues like the O2 Arena, Wembley Stadium and BST Hyde Park. History lovers will also appreciate being walking distance from landmarks like the Tower of London and St Paul’s Cathedral.

Wellness: London’s Hidden Chill Zone
Concerts can be intense. That’s why Pan Pacific London’s SENSORY Wellbeing Floor is a must for guests needing serious recovery. The space includes an 18.5-metre infinity pool with skyline views, separate saunas and steam rooms, and a 24-hour gym featuring the cutting-edge TecnoBody® D-Wall. Whether you’re unwinding tired muscles or pushing through a post-show workout, the spa experience is designed for total mind and body reset.
The SENSORY Wellbeing Floor has also maintained its Forbes Four-Star Rating for the second year running, cementing its place as one of London’s leading luxury and wellness destinations.
For those with families, the hotel offers a surprising twist: Bonpoint Spa Treatments, specially created for children aged 6–16, making Pan Pacific London the first hotel in the UK to offer this innovative, luxury experience.
